Good Fellow Quote by Louisa May Alcott

“That's it!" said Jo to herself, when she at length discovered that genuine good will toward one's fellow men could beautify and dignify even a stout German teacher, who shoveled in his dinner, darned his own socks, and was burdened with the name of Bhaer.” quote by Louisa May Alcott
